- Abstract
- Equations for describing the bending deformation of laminated beams-wall of regular patterns with varying degrees of accuracy were obtained. Of them as special cases the equations for the classical theory of Bernoulli and both variants of the theory of Timoshenko are followed.. A simplified version of a refined theory developed for statically determinate beams. On the example of study of bending behavior of hinge supported beam it is shown that for the nonlinear-elastic behavior of materials of its composition the classical theory and both Tymoshenko theories don't guarantee obtaining of reliable results within 5 % -engineering accuracy. It is requires the use refined theories which allows to calculate the boundary layers that occur in phase materials in the neighborhood of supported section of beam.
